Transaction e2f6f966e3c030929df707e1bbf7f8a8bc79dbd26abdab2ece8637f24c53962d

3 Input
1 Outputs
  • e2f6f966e3c030929df707e1bbf7f8a8bc79dbd26abdab2ece8637f24c53962d:0
  • value  176688
    address  3CSHc66iStVvPLUwudSWpqTF44tP3o7M3F